Got my old charge hr out today. Hooked it up to the iOS app. Shows synced and 100% battery. But no screen. Pressing the button for a lengthy time shows either a hatched battery or a battery with an !

Hi @Stephencday Rechargeable batteries, like those in a Fitbit, have a lifespan. They can even degrade in storage. A battery with an exclamation point is the symbol for a critically low battery. That battery is about 10 years old and can’t hold a charge. Please dispose of it as e-waste by your local rules.
